# Snapcleanse env — EXIF scrubbing worker
# Strips location and device metadata from all uploads before CDN push.
# Do not disable in prod; legal requirement per the Ferndale policy doc.
# Queue settings live in worker.yaml, not here.
# The scrub worker authenticates to the upload bus with the secret set on the following line.

vault entry, fadup-tagag: RELAY_SECRET8=2fd92179

**Visitor Policy — Training Video Studio, Quillbrook House**

Assistants escorting visitors to the Larkspur Studio must book the slot at least one working day ahead and confirm that recording is not in progress before opening the inner door; the red lamp above the frame is the final authority. Visitors remain accompanied at all times, sign the studio log on arrival and departure, and leave bags in the anteroom. To release the inner door, enter the current studio pass code below.

turnstile pass: bdg-QU-7

Finance Review Summary — Ovelia Health Pilot

Churn in the Lanford pilot hit 9.4% in month three, above the 6% threshold. Exit surveys point to onboarding friction rather than pricing. Revenue impact is modest at this scale, but the trend matters for the full rollout forecast. Remediation costs are estimated at 40k. Finance should note one sensitive consideration.

internal memo for tageg-tafop: The western region missed its Soreth quota by 6.8 percent last quarter. Fenvanax Freight plans to lower the Julix list price by 53.5 percent in November. The board signed off on a budget of $287.6 million for Project Eliath. The renewal with Novvanix Holdings closes at $241.6 million a year, 35.4 percent below the last contract.

Handing off Garagesense for the week — the Thornfield occupancy feed has been flaky since the sensor firmware bump. If counts freeze, restart the ingest worker; it usually clears in a minute. Alarms are tuned loose, so trust your gut. If the feed credentials store gets wiped again (happened twice), restore it with the recovery passphrase listed right below this note.

unlock words, kafog-tajof: ulador-ulaael-kasvan